Friends’ recipes

An account on Cookmate Online is required to use that feature. Invite your friends to join Cookmate Online using this page : https://www.cookmate.online/friends/ Then you will be able to view their recipes : in the website : https://www.cookmate.online/friends/recipes/ in the Android and iOS app :
